Transaction 895337e2c8467325dc7f42e0c97e1e99580a61e56aaa1113926054c9ed3e9448
1 Input
1 Output
-
895337e2c8467325dc7f42e0c97e1e99580a61e56aaa1113926054c9ed3e9448:0
- value
- 97423957
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f5391782054d2d1e48a048333ffb949b0be0dd38 OP_EQUAL
- address
- 3Q3dsMNB7WHM2KHsa9rUtyknuyQK4HX5n8